The square root of $\frac{(0.75)^{3}}{1-0.75}+\left[0.75+(0.75)^{2}+1\right]$ is
(a)1
(b)2
(c)3
(d)4
Answer
Answer (as printed): B
Explanation
$$\begin{aligned} \sqrt{\frac{(0.75)^{3}}{(1-0.75)}} & +\left[0.75+(0.75)^{2}+1\right] \\ & =\sqrt{\frac{(0.75)^{3}+(1-0.75)\left[(1)^{2}+(0.75)^{2}+1 \times 0.75\right]}{1-0.75}} \\ & =\sqrt{\frac{(0.75)^{3}+\left[(1)^{3}-(0.75)^{3}\right]}{1-0.75}} \\ & =\sqrt{\frac{1}{0.25}}=\sqrt{\frac{100}{25}}=\sqrt{4}=2 . \end{aligned}$$
